LiFePo4 26650 3.2V 3000mAh Lithium Iron Phosphate Cylindrical cell Low temperature

Product parameters

Model:26650PFS2

Typical capacity: 3000mAh

Minimum capacity: 2900mAh

Nominal voltage :3.2V

Cathode material: LFP

Ac internal resistance: ≤6mΩ

Cell weight: 84.0±3.0g

Energy Density:≥114Wh/kg

Charging cut-off voltage: 3.65V

Discharge cut-off voltage: 2.0V

Maximum continuous discharge : 15C

Maximum continuous charging: 5C

Fast continuous discharge:8C

Pluse Discharge:30C(10s)

Cycle: ≥3000 cycles

Charging temperature: -10~60℃

Discharge temperature: -40 ~ 70℃

Storage temperature: -20 ~ 45℃ (for 3 months)

-10~ 25℃ (6 months)

Shelf life: 1 year
